Phone number ☎️ 03301900107 👆 is reported as a persistent nuisance number linked to aggressive scam calls, frequently impersonating HMRC or debt management services. Callers often provide partial personal details to feign legitimacy but quickly request bank information or push dubious refund claims. Many describe harassing tactics, including repeated calls from different numbers, abrupt hang-ups, and refusal to verify identity through official channels. The callers typically have strong South Asian accents and are accused of dishonesty and intimidation. Recipients advise against answering, sharing personal information, or engaging, and recommend blocking the number immediately to avoid potential fraud or distress. Authorities have been urged to take action against these scam operations due to widespread consumer harm and repeated complaints.

About 03 Numbers
Many organizations utilize 03 numbers as an alternative to the more costly 08 numbers. As an example, many public sector bodies have transitioned from 0845 numbers to 0345. The price of calls is the same as calls to geographic numbers (01 or 02). The cost of calls depend on the time of the day, and most providers offer call packages that allow free calls at specific times of the day. Mobile call costs vary depending on the chosen calling plan. Typically, these calls are incorporated in free call packages.
